  • Printer ink system failure message all-in-one HP 6180

    I can't print because of the error message following on my all-in-one HP 6180 printer screen:

    Ink system failure. Refer to the documentation of the printer Oxc18a0201. I followed all the recommendations on documentation of the printer, such as: installation later HP updates, turn off the printer and remove the power cord, remove all the ink cartridges and then putting back in when prompted. Also, I rebooted my computer. None of these recommendations have worked. I need help! Thank you.

    Hello Kah524,

    I met your questions and we have a solution for this and you can try it, but that would apply only on starting with '0xC18A' and not '0xc19a error codes.

    Try the following steps for Photosmart C7280:

    A. - Press and hold the "*" key.

    B. - Press the "#" and release both buttons.

    Display should say "enter special key Combo".

    C. - Press and release in sequence the buttons '1', '2' and '3 '.

    Display should say "Support" and display the FW rev (something like R0631R)

    Press and release the right arrow button until the display shows "Menu of the System Configuration'.

    Press and release the OK"" button.

    Display should say "hardware failure status. If it isn't there already, arrow above for "Hardware failure status"

    Press and release the OK"" button.

    Display should say "hardware failure status: clear." Press OK to erase.

    Press and release the OK"" button. Message becomes "hardware failure (breakdowns) resolved state. Press Cancel to continue.

    Press and release the "CANCEL" button as many times as necessary, so that, either the "Welcome to Photosmart Express" screen appears, or, the 'ink system failure' is displayed. DON'T TRY TO PRINT AT THIS STAGE.

    Using the power button, turn the power off and unplug the power cable from the back of the printer output and the wall.

    Wait 30 seconds for the power to get discharged and then plug the power cable into the wall outlet first, and then to the back of the printer

    Switch on the device. The printer may display message "USE POWER BUTTON CLOSING the PRINTER" followed by "Press OK TO CONTINUE". Press OK.

    If the printer has already initialized, then go to the next step. If this isn't the case, the printer will start the "ONE TIME INK initialization PROCESS". Allow this process to do and not to interrupt. Once the initialization is completed, the printer print a Diagnostic page.

    To check, features of the printer print a PAGE of TEST car. If SELF TEST prints, then printer is ready for use or installation of the software.

    If the error is still there, or reoccurs replace the unit.

  • 23 all-in-One Pavilion: Pavilion 23 AIO display dims

    I have a Pavilion all-in-one 23 and the screen guard sponsorpark. He did since I was in about 2 months ago. It's as if she's about to go to sleep, can still be seen on the screen. Sometimes it flashes between normal brightness and dim, dim sometimes and other times he has normal brightness. I have restarted and disconnected, but it did not help. I rest the factory settings screen (even if I haven't changed anything). I also checked the "power plan", the value balanced now. In "standby" mode, it turns off the monitor after 10 minutes and 20 to put the computer to sleep. Anyone have any ideas?

    Hello @KevRPh,

    Welcome to the HP Forums, I hope you enjoy your experience! To help you get the most out of the Forums of HP, I would like to draw your attention to the Guide of the Forums HP first time here? Learn how to publish and more.

    I read your post on how your AIO desktop computer screen darkened intermittently, and I'd love to help you!

    To restore the eating patterns of your desktop by default, I advise you to follow the steps below:

    Step 1. Click the Start button
    Step 2. In the search box, type "Command Prompt"
    Step 3. Right click on command prompt

    Step 4. Click on run as administrator
    Step 5. At the command prompt, type powercfg /restoredefaultschemes and press enter
